| Citazioni | All we want to do in the first few procedures is to show that the totality of all speech occurrences which make up a language can be represented by segments, which can then be adjusted so that the length of each segment is the length of a phoneme. […] the totality of speech occurences in a given language is merely an integral number of utterances (including some interrupted utterances). |
